Let's take a look at the data first.
Looking deeper, this industry is divided into four areas: software products, information technology services, information security products and services, and embedded system software. Among them, software products and information technology services account for the largest proportion, about 30% and 60% respectively. Among them, innovative applications of new-generation information technologies such as industrial software, cloud computing, and big data are the largest ones, accounting for 8.78 and 15.0% respectively in the first quarter of 2021.
In 2021, industrial software products will achieve revenue of 197.4 billion yuan, an increase of 11.2%, and cloud services and big data services will achieve a total revenue of 411.6 billion yuan, an increase of 11.1% year-on-year.
Of course, such a large-scale market is also a highly fragmented and competitive market. In 2020, there will be more than 40,000 enterprises above the designated size in the software and information technology service industry across the country. That is to say, in the software industry, the industry concentration is still relatively low. The effect of industrial agglomeration is obvious in the region. The eastern region, especially Shenzhen, Nanjing, Hangzhou, and Guangzhou, are the top four in terms of revenue growth of software business in the top ten central cities in 2020. It is very interesting that Beijing is absent.
The above data shows that the software industry is a promising industry with large scale and scattered competition.

Let's look at the trend again.
There are several interesting trends in the software industry, which show that my country's digital underlying logic is undergoing fundamental changes on the demand side.
First, embedded software has become a key driving technology for driving intelligence. The original statement of the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ology Communiqué is: Embedded system software has become a key driving technology for the digital transformation of products and equipment and the intelligent value-added in various fields.
Second, the digital transformation of manufacturing continues to drive the growth of the software industry. In the first quarter of 2021, the revenue of industrial software products expanded to 47.9 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 20.9%, an increase of 2.5 percentage points from January to February.
Third, the accelerated application of cloud data innovation has promoted the growth of the software industry. New innovative applications such as cloud computing and big data had revenue of 170.6 billion yuan in the first quarter, a year-on-year increase of 26.6%.
Fourth, information security has accelerated from hard to soft, and there is huge potential for future growth. The state has issued a series of standards in the field of network security, the market has accelerated its regulation, and security demand and supply have entered a new pattern.

We continue to look at logic.
Telecom operators all regard digital and intelligent transformation as their basic strategic direction. The so-called transformation has two basic modes.
One is vertical integration. Relying on existing resource advantages and industrial advantages, extending to the upstream and downstream of the industrial chain, telecom operators are currently expanding from the network to the cloud, big data, and artificial intelligence. This is the logic. So how is this effect? Looking at the data: "The three basic telecommunications companies are actively developing emerging services such as IPTV, Internet data centers, big data, cloud computing, and artificial intelligence. In the first quarter, they completed a total of 55.7 billion yuan in business revenue, an increase of 27.2% year-on-year, and accounted for telecommunications business revenue. The ratio is 15.5%, driving a 3.5% increase in telecom business revenue."
It should be said that the effect is still very obvious, but this is just a vertical comparison with itself, and there is still a big gap between the horizontal and the software industry, which is not in the same order of magnitude.
The second is horizontal diversification. Relying on brand advantages and user scale advantages, it provides services around user scenarios and enters multiple fields across borders. At present, Xiaomi's car manufacturing basically belongs to this logic. Some people say that operators should also build cars, because it acts on one billion users and should make a fortune even by selling mineral water. Obviously, the software industry, as a key part of the vertical integration of the digital and intelligent transformation of telecom operators, should not be ignored or ignored. Because only software is the shortest path to the user's heart.
